Transaction 574af3428f66588c2e2540bf0d57a15c4a678615ec5a0574aaa46cb297fd481f
1 Input
1 Output
-
574af3428f66588c2e2540bf0d57a15c4a678615ec5a0574aaa46cb297fd481f:0
- value
- 1428414
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 92d86a74e3bfc7b7065aa31d8a62130a4c999cfb O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EPSuqwgaPzheZV6ibQsJ8ECFqnNb4be1c